verb
- to develop gradually or undergo change
- to change from an earlier to a later or more complex form through biological evolution
Usage: biology
Examples
- The company’s strategy evolved over several years.
- Her writing style evolved as she gained more experience.
- Birds evolved from dinosaurs millions of years ago.
- The technology continues to evolve rapidly.
- His ideas about education evolved during his career.
- Species evolve to adapt to their environment.
- The plan evolved into something much more ambitious.
